Helmets, Clothing, Individual Equipment FMS CASE: ZB- B- VAF; Request for Quote ( RFQ) - The U. S. Army Contracting Command- Aberdeen Proving Ground ( ACC- APG), an agency of the Government, intends to procure Helmets, Clothing, Individual Equipment, as specified on the attached spreadsheet in support of the U. S. Army Security Assistance
Helmets, clothing, individual equipment Helmets, clothing, individual equipment as specified on the attached spreadsheet.
AI helper
This is a combined synopsis/solicitation for commercial items for helmets, clothing, and individual equipment for the U. S. Army Security Assistance Command. It is a competitive 100% small business set-aside. Quotes must be valid for 90 days. The requirement is for Foreign Military Sales (FMS) for Kenya. Award will be made on a Lowest Priced Technically Acceptable (LPTA) basis. Vendors must be registered in SAM. Quotes are due by 10:00 AM EST on August 12, 2026, via email to ***@***. *. * name or equal supplies are requested. New equipment only. All items must be covered by the manufacturer's warranty. Vendors will prepare shipment for delivery and contact the freight forwarder; shipment costs are paid by the government. Pickup location must be within the continental United States. Items cannot originate from a Chinese military company and must be Berry Amendment compliant where applicable.
Contractors shall propose a delivery date for all items. The government requires that all supplies are prepared for shipment as soon as possible.

Cadet Area Mission Operations - Please look at the Sources Sought document attached and then the PWS for more information.
Cadet Area Mission Operations ( CAMO) Performance Work Statement ( PWS) Support for the United States Air Force Academy ( USAFA) including event support management, facility management services, athletic department support ( clothing, equipment), cadet wing support ( dormitory furnishings, equipment), dean of faculty support ( academic facilities, special projects), preparatory school support ( dormitory furniture, facility management), strategic communication technology management, and support for special projects, curriculum aids, and awards.
AI helper
This Performance Work Statement (PWS) outlines requirements for Cadet Area Mission Operations (CAMO) support at the United States Air Force Academy (USAFA). The contractor will provide comprehensive services including event support, facility management, athletic department support, cadet wing and preparatory school dormitory services, and strategic communication technology management. Key responsibilities include maintaining facilities, supporting athletic events and equipment, managing dormitory furnishings, providing IT support for visitor centers, and fabricating special projects and awards. The contract emphasizes adherence to safety, security, and environmental regulations, with specific requirements for personnel qualifications, reporting, and quality control. Services may be required outside normal duty hours and during base exercises or emergencies.
Personnel shall be fully trained, qualified, certified, and licensed to meet local, state, USAF, DOD, and federal requirements. Key positions like Program Manager, Quality Control Manager, Facility Managers, and Client Systems Technician have specific experience requirements outlined in the PWS.
The contractor shall not employ persons who are deemed a potential threat to the health, safety, security, or operational mission of the installation, or who have outstanding criminal warrants. Failure to consent to background checks will result in denial of installation access.
